Moving costs for this route vary by the size of your move. Small moves generally cost between $1,837 and $1,948, medium moves range from $2,113 to $2,240, and large moves fall between $2,388 and $2,532. Additional services and timing can affect these estimates.
Standard delivery typically takes about 5 days, while expedited delivery options can reduce this to around 3 days. Actual times may vary based on the moving company and specific logistics.
Economy or consolidated shipping options tend to be the most affordable, though they may have longer delivery times. Comparing quotes from multiple long distance movers can help identify the best balance of cost and service.
Booking at least 4 to 6 weeks in advance is recommended to secure preferred dates and competitive rates, especially during peak moving seasons.
Yes, moving companies operating between states must be licensed by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to ensure compliance with interstate moving regulations.
